NDP soft on Gaza conflict
(From John Shafer) Here is the email response of the NDP re: “What are they doing about Gaza.” As with most of these things, one is left still profoundly unsatisfied.The NDP continues to waffle on any kind of clear commitment against Zionist land theft and genocide in Palestine.
Thank you for expressing your deep concern over the continuing crisis in Gaza. I share the desire of Canadians for a lasting peace in the region.
Canada’s New Democrats condemn the unacceptable escalation of violence in the Middle East that has led to the death and injury of so many civilians. We have called upon the Harper government to demonstrate leadership and push for an immediate end to the aerial bombing of Gaza, the blockade of aid to civilians, and the indiscriminate rocket attacks on Israel.
Regrettably, the Conservative government’s disappointing response has hurt Canada’s role as a potential partner in bringing an end to the current crisis in Gaza.
NDP Foreign Affairs critic Paul Dewar continues to challenge the failure of the Harper government to support the delivering of aid to civilians and the monitoring of any ceasefire. “We should be supporting initiatives at the Security Council to provide leadership to have a ceasefire put in place immediately, to ensure that there’s humanitarian aid able to get into Gaza unfettered, and Canada should be supplying some of that aid,” Mr. Dewar said. “I think most people would want to see Canada’s voice join others to look for a peaceful resolution in the end, obviously, but immediately to call for a ceasefire and provision of humanitarian aid and assistance.”
